On April 21, 2025, while U.S. stocks hemorrhaged $1.5 trillion, Bitcoin quietly climbed to $88,524, shrugging off a dip to $74,500. 

Former BitMEX CEO Arthur Hayes sees this as no fluke. In his essay Ski Cut, published in April 2025, he ties Bitcoins momentum to U.S. Treasury and Federal Reserve policies, injecting liquidity into markets. 

Hayes predicts Bitcoin could soar past $110,000, even hitting $200,000. Heres why his analysis matters.

Liquidity Influx: Treasurys Tactical Shift

Hayes points to U.S. Treasury Secretary Janet Yellens strategy, detailed in his Ski Cut essay, as a key driver. Yellen has ramped up short-term Treasury bill issuance over long-term bonds.

This move pulls liquidity from the Feds reverse repo facility into broader markets. Hayes argues it mimics quantitative easing (QE) without the label. The result? Markets rallied as investors adjusted to the shift, according to Hayes analysis.

Source: CryptoHayes X

In the third quarter of 2022, Bitcoin languished below $16,000. Some feared a drop under $10,000. Hayes compares that to recent jitters when Bitcoin fell from $110,000 to $74,500. He insists investors underestimated liquiditys impact thenand now.

The Federal Reserve also plays a role. In March 2025, the Fed slowed its quantitative tightening (QT) program, reducing the pace of balance sheet contraction.

Hayes calls this a liquidity booster. He also notes potential Fed moves, like exempting banks Treasury holdings from the supplementary leverage ratio (SLR) or a QT Twist.

This would reinvest the proceeds from maturing mortgage-backed securities (MBS) into Treasury bonds, keeping the Feds balance sheet steady.

These policies, Hayes argues, create a favorable environment for Bitcoin price growth. Liquidity injections lift dollar-priced assets like BTC, especially amid market volatility.

Bitcoin as Digital Gold

Hayes sees Bitcoin diverging from tech stocks and aligning with gold. On April 21, 2025, gold surged past $3,400 and then $3,500, according to TradingView data. Bitcoin followed suit, rising 1.16% to $88,524.

Hayes firm, Maelstrom, bought more BTC during the $74,500 dip, betting on its role as a hedge against budget pressures and U.S.-China trade tensions.

Bitcoins market cap helped push the total crypto valuation from $2.67 trillion to $2.73 trillion that day, a $60 billion gain, according to TradingView, April 22, 2025. Hayes believes Bitcoins dominance will grow before capital rotates to altcoins.

Hayes predicts a pattern. Once Bitcoin breaks $110,000, altcoins could rally. Historical trends show capital flowing from BTC to smaller assets after major price moves. This rotation, he says, hinges on Bitcoins liquidity-driven rally.
